About the role
The primary purpose of this role is to be responsible for safely and effectively operating a mosquito control spray truck as part of an integrated mosquito management program. At VDCI, we have a strong focus on preventing the spread of diseases through mosquito control. We complete mosquito surveillance and preventative services, as well as large-scale spraying.
Responsibilities
- Thoroughly spray assigned zones as instructed by the contract supervisor.
- Properly use GPS monitor equipment nightly as instructed, and report any malfunctions immediately.
- Accurately record all required data from each spray mission on the appropriate log sheet.
- Be thoroughly familiar with all applicable chemical labels and Safety Data Sheets (SDS), and handle/apply all chemicals according to label specifications.
- Know and follow proper safety and spill procedures at all times, and use all required Personal Protective Equipment (PPE).
- Know and follow the proper and safe operations of all equipment used.
- Fully support, enforce, promote and implement the company's safety policies and programs.
- React to change promptly and effectively, and handle other essential tasks as assigned.
- Work is regularly performed outdoors and may include exposure to potentially hazardous situations and substances such as weather conditions, challenging and uneven/unstable terrain, pesticides, dust and airborne particulates, excessive noise, biting insects, hazardous plants, and wild and domestic animals.
- Must be capable of lifting and using items such as chemical containers and application equipment weighing up to 50 pounds.
- Safely operate a motor vehicle and make sure it and all other equipment is kept clean.
